# tablericons > This package aims to provide "tabler Icons" for LaTeX like fontawesome or simpleicons. --- ## Installation The package is available on [CTAN](https://ctan.org/pkg/tablericons) and can be installed via your LaTeX distribution's package manager. ### Via MiKTeX - **Graphically**: open the *MiKTeX Console*, go to *Packages*, search for `tablericons` and click *Install*. - **Command line**: ``` mpm.exe --install tablericons ``` ### Via TeX Live / tlmgr ``` tlmgr install tablericons ``` > On Linux, you may need to prefix with `sudo` depending on your installation. ### Manual installation If you want the latest version directly from this repository: 1. Download the [repository](https://github.com/cpierquet/latex-packages/tree/main/tablericons) (click *Code > Download ZIP*, or clone it). 2. Place `tablericons.sty` and `tablericons-*-all.pdf` in a directory where LaTeX can find it, for example: - **TeX Live / Linux**: `~/texmf/tex/latex/tablericons/` - **MiKTeX / Windows**: `C:\Users\\AppData\Roaming\MiKTeX\tex\latex\tablericons\` - **macOS (MacTeX)**: `~/Library/texmf/tex/latex/tablericons/` 3. Refresh the filename database: - TeX Live: `mktexlsr` or `texhash` - MiKTeX: `initexmf --update-fndb` --- ## Quick start ```latex \usepackage{tablericons} ``` --- ## Author & License | | | |---|---| | **Author** | Cédric Pierquet | | **Email** | cpierquet@outlook.fr | | **License** | Released under the [LaTeX Project Public License v1.3c](http://www.latex-project.org/lppl.txt) or later | | **Source** | https://tabler.io/icons (v3.36.0) MIT License |
